PFA rods, also known as perfluoroalkoxy rods, are a type of high-performance plastic material that is commonly used in industrial applications These rods offer a wide range of benefits that make them ideal for use in a variety of applications In this article, we’ll explore the advantages of using PFA rods and why they are a popular choice in many industries.
One of the primary benefits of using PFA rods is their exceptional chemical resistance PFA is a type of fluoropolymer material that is highly resistant to a wide range of chemicals, including acids, bases, and solvents This makes PFA rods an excellent choice for applications where exposure to harsh chemicals is a concern Whether used in chemical processing, pharmaceutical manufacturing, or any other industry where corrosive materials are present, PFA rods can provide reliable performance and long-lasting durability.
Another key advantage of PFA rods is their high temperature resistance PFA has a high melting point, allowing it to withstand extreme temperatures without sacrificing its structural integrity This makes PFA rods well-suited for use in applications where heat resistance is critical, such as in the production of semiconductors, aerospace components, or automotive parts PFA rods can maintain their properties even in environments where temperatures reach well above 300 degrees Celsius, providing peace of mind to manufacturers and engineers.
In addition to their chemical and temperature resistance, PFA rods also offer excellent electrical insulation properties PFA is a highly insulative material, making it an ideal choice for applications where electrical conductivity is a concern PFA rods can be used to insulate electrical components, cables, and other critical parts in a wide range of industries pfa rod. This helps to prevent electrical shorts, grounding issues, and other problems that can arise from poor insulation, ensuring the safety and reliability of the equipment.
Furthermore, PFA rods are known for their low coefficient of friction, which makes them ideal for use in applications where smooth, low-friction surfaces are needed PFA rods can reduce friction and wear in moving parts, improving the efficiency and longevity of equipment This makes PFA rods a popular choice in industries such as food processing, packaging, and manufacturing, where smooth operation and minimal maintenance are essential.
PFA rods are also lightweight and easy to machine, making them versatile and easy to work with in a variety of applications Whether used for fabrication, molding, or extrusion, PFA rods can be shaped and cut to meet the specific requirements of the project This flexibility, combined with the durability and performance of PFA material, makes PFA rods a cost-effective choice for many industrial applications.
